Specific adsorption of chloride ions on liquid Ga electrode from N-methylformamide solutions with constant ionic strength
Authors:V V Emets  B B Damaskin
Institution:1.Frumkin Institute of Physical Chemistry and Electrochemistry,Russian Academy of Sciences,Moscow,Russia;2.Faculty of Chemistry,Moscow State University,Vorob’evy Gory, Moscow,Russia
Abstract:Differential capacitance curves are measured by mans of an ac-bridge in the system Ga/N-MF + 0.1m M KCl + 0.1(1 − m) M KClO4] with the surface-active anion taken in the following molar fractions m: 0, 0.01, 0.02, 0.05, 0.1, 0.2, 0.5, and 1. As compared with the other solvents, N-methylformamide (N-MF) makes it possible to realize the highest positive charges of the Ga electrode at which the electrode remains ideally polarizable (up to 20 μC/cm2). The data on the specific adsorption of Cl ions in the mentioned system can be described qualitatively by the Frumkin isotherm in which the free energy is considered as a linear function of the electrode charge.
